Yii 框架怎么引用 JS 和 CSS 文件?
首先將CSS和JS文件放到web目錄下;然后打開“AppAsset.php”文件,并重寫“registerAssetFiles”方法;接著在該方法中將CSS和JS文件路徑進行注冊;最后調用父級方法即可。
示例代碼
<?php /** * @link http://www.yiiframework.com/ * @license http://www.yiiframework.com/license/ */ namespace appassets; use yiiwebAssetBundle; class AppAsset extends AssetBundle { public $basePath = '@webroot'; public $baseUrl = '@web'; // public $css = [ // 'css/site.css', // 'bootstrap/css/bootstrap.min.css', // ]; // public $js = [ // 'jquery/jquery.min.js', // 'bootstrap/js/bootstrap.min.js' // ]; public function registerAssetFiles( $view ) { //加一個版本號 //目的:使瀏覽器獲取最新的文件 $release = "20200526"; $this->css?=?[ ??????"bootstrap/css/bootstrap.min.css?v={$release}" ????]; ????$this->js?=?[ ???????'jquery/jquery.min.js', ???????'bootstrap/js/bootstrap.min.js' ????]; ????parent::registerAssetFiles(?$view?); ??} }
推薦教程:《Yii教程》
立即學習“前端免費學習筆記(深入)”;
? 版權聲明
文章版權歸作者所有,未經允許請勿轉載。
THE END